Key Responsibilities
Core Data Management Duties

Collect, digitize, and accurately input a wide variety of documents, including invoices, canceled bills, client information, and financial statements.
Maintain and continuously improve a detailed, organized electronic storage system to ensure every entry is complete, searchable, and compliant with industry standards.
Organize, label, and archive hard‑copy documents such as original invoices, inventory checklists, and other critical financial paperwork.
Develop and enforce data entry standards, regularly reviewing filing structures to enhance data quality and retrieval speed.
Identify and resolve data inconsistencies by collaborating with administrative staff, locating missing information, and updating records promptly.
Respond to data queries from internal teams, escalating significant errors to management for swift resolution.
Adhere to best practices in data management, maintaining a high standard of accuracy, efficiency, and confidentiality at all times.


Collaboration & Continuous Improvement

Partner with the IT department to test and implement new data entry tools and workflow automation solutions.
Provide feedback on system usability, suggesting enhancements that reduce manual effort and increase accuracy.
Participate in quarterly audits to verify data integrity and compliance with regulatory requirements.
Assist in training new administrative staff on data entry protocols, ensuring a consistent approach across the department.
